Blackbeard's Cruises

Blackbeard's Cruises in Bahamas, Bahamas, Bahamas | Boating

Visit Blackbeard's Cruises in Bahamas

Blackbeard's Cruises reviews

There are no reviews available. Be the first to submit a review!

Login to comment


Information

Location Info

Features

Nassau
Bahamas
Bahamas
Bahamas
954.734.7111
Visit Site
Boating

Business Industry Details